We describe our efforts towards building a tool that automatically verify high-level functional properties of Ethereum smart contracts against its formal specification that can bar vac 7 somnus be given using four different methods: an invariant over contract state or three different types of trace properties.A model of runtime system, the source code of smart contract together with its specification is translated into SMT-solver formula and checked for counter example.We tested the method on simplified version of notorious TheDAO smart-contract, called MiniDAO.Our proof-of-concept tool was able to find a functional property violation of MiniDAO in just several seconds.We believe that the proposed method bullfrog plush is indeed useful and deserves deeper investigation.
